Overview: At the recent Cherry Hill School Board meeting, discussions centered on the selection of a new superintendent, with community members expressing concerns and preferences about potential candidates. Public comment featured prominently, with citizens voicing opinions on the qualifications and ideological stances they hope to see in the district’s new leadership.

Overview: The recent Homestead City Council meeting centered around the discussion regarding the potential termination of the city manager, a topic that has stirred up considerable community interest and debate. The meeting revealed a council divided on the issue, with some members expressing concerns about the lack of specific reasons for the termination and the potential risks to the city’s progress, while others advocated for new leadership to address accountability and efficiency in project execution.

Overview: At the recent Westfield School Board meeting, the primary focus was placed on the financial audit for the fiscal year 2022-2023, which showed positive outcomes and prudent management of district funds. Superintendent Dr. Raymond Gonzalez emphasized the importance of student safety following a security incident and presented an initial overview of the 2024-2025 school budget, stressing the significance of community engagement in the process. The board also recognized the achievements of local students and educators, including Westfield High School engineering teacher Laura Doyle, for receiving the Teacher of Excellence award. Discussions on the impact of Senate Bill 4209 on the budget process, the strategic plan, and student enrichment programs highlighted the meeting, alongside debates over policy matters related to student rights and hate incidents within schools.

Overview: In a recent Cherry Hill School Board meeting, members and the public grappled with the challenges surrounding the rollout of the expanded preschool program and the placement of special education services. The discussion revealed concerns about accessibility, communication, and the need for a systematic approach to accommodate the dynamic needs of students with disabilities. Moreover, the meeting covered a range of issues from community engagement, leadership in education, to labor management collaborative work.

Overview: The Springfield Town Council recently convened to adopt key resolutions, appoint new first aid squad officers and members, debate the inclusion of renters on township committees, and address several infrastructure and community issues. Among the notable decisions made was the discussion of Resolution 2024-01 regarding salary ranges for township positions. Additionally, the council approved the formation of resident review boards for the Recreation and Finance departments, while also engaging in discussions about public participation and transparency.
